Oyo valuation crashes over 75% in new funding

The valuation of Oyo, once India’s second-most valuable startup at $10 billion, has dipped to $2.4 billion in a new funding round, multiple sources told TechCrunch. The tech world mourns Susan Wojcicki

OpenAI faces more leadership shake-ups

OpenAI co-founder John Schulman has left the company for rival AI startup Anthropic.
